Abstract
The invention provides a light conversion system () comprising (a) one or more luminescent bodies (), (b) a thermally conductive body (), (c) a waveguide element (), and (d) a light generating device (), wherein: (A) the thermally conductive body () comprises a first reflective face (), and a first slit () in at least part of the first reflective face (), wherein the first slit () comprises a first slit opening (); (B) the waveguide element () comprises a light entrance part () and a light exit part (), wherein at least part of the light exit part () is configured in the first slit (); wherein the waveguide element () is configured to guide at least part of first light () coupled into the waveguide element () via the light entrance part () to the light exit part (); (C) the one or more luminescent bodies () comprise a reflector-directed part () and an optical output part (); wherein the reflector-directed part () is in thermal contact with at least part of the first reflective face () and wherein the reflector-directed part () encloses at least part of the first slit opening (); wherein the one or more luminescent bodies () are configured (a) to receive via at least part of the reflector-directed part () at least part of the first light () escaping from the light exit part () of the waveguide element () and (b) to convert in a light conversion process at least part of the first light () into luminescent material light (), wherein at least part of the luminescent material light () emanates from the optical output part (); and (D) the light generating device () is configured to generate the first light (), wherein the light generating device () is configured upstream of the light entrance part () of the waveguide element (); and wherein the light generating device () comprises a solid state light source.
